Description

PATENTED OUT. 29, 1907.
J. L. PRINGLE.
GAGE.
APPLICATION FILED JUNE 3.1005.
UNITED STATES PATENT OFFIQE.
JOHN L. PRINGLE, OF TORONTO, ONTARIO, CANADA, ASSIGNOR TO UNION MANUFACTURING COMPANY, OF NEW BRITAIN, CONNECTICUT, A CORPORATION OF CONNECTICUT.
Specification of Letters Patent.
Application tiled June 3. 1905- Serial No. 263.576.
Patented Oct. 29, 1907.
To all whom it may concern:
Be it known that I, JOHN L. PRIXGLE, a British subject, residing at Toronto, in the Province of Ontario, Canada, have invented certain new and ustl'ul Improvemcn ts in Gages. of which the iollowing is a specii'ication.
The object of my invention is to produce a device of the class specified having ieatures ol' novelty and advantage. My particular object to provide a tool which is simple in constriu-tion and operation and is adapted for all the various purposes for which implements of this character are used.
In the drtuvings l igure l. is an end view ol' a device embodying my invention. Fig. 2 is a side elevation partly in central vertical section. Fig. 3 is a longitudinal sectional view illustrating a modification in the construction. Fig. 4 is a transverse section on the line 1L'.t of Fig. Fig. 5 a .i'ace view oi the gage head with the slides in transverse section illustrating another modification in the construction.
In the embodiment of the invention shown in Figs. 1 and 2 (1 denotes the gage bar diann trically slotted as at c for the greater part oi its length. and in this slot a. slidef is suitably guided as by the tongues f and the grooves a". Lengthwise oi the bar and integral therewith is the eccentric e. The head I) is shaped to [it on the bar, having the eccentric I)" to cooperate with the eccentric a and is 01 course adjustable along the bar. It is seen that a turning movement oi the head by means of the cooperating eccentrics locks the head to the bar and also locks the slide in the bar.
The bar of my gage is provided at its end with marking and cutting points in, n, as shown in Figs. l and 2, and at the end of the slot with a point e which, in conuectiou with a pointy) projecting from the inner end oi the slide, forms a mortise gage. A marking point r projects irom the opposite side oi' the inner end of the slide. It is to be noted that the two marking points, the cutting points and the mortise points project from the bar in different radial planes. Thus. in this one implement [our distinct and separate tools are conibined and each can be used independently of the other.
The slide may be made in two pieces. as indicated in Figs. 3 and 4, so that one half 1. can be moved longitudinally with respect to the other hall t and lo the bar.
Instead of forming an eccentric on the bar it may be made plain and one edge 01' the slide may project beyond the surface of the bar and be beveled off, as indicated at u in Fig. 5, while the opposite edge is cut away as at u, the binding action of the head being exerted on the slide to lock the parts together.
